Comprehending the Goethe Certificate: A Comprehensive Guide
The Goethe Certificate plays an essential function for people seeking to validate their German language abilities. Named after Johann Wolfgang von Goethe, the popular German poet and playwright, the certificate is not merely a piece of paper; it represents an extensive assessment of one's proficiency in the German language. This short article digs into the numerous aspects of the Goethe Certificate, including its significance, structure, levels, and the benefits it uses to students and professionals alike.
What is Goethe-Zertifikat ?
The Goethe Certificate is an internationally acknowledged credential awarded by the Goethe-Institut, a global cultural organization that promotes the German language and culture. It examines language proficiency across a series of competencies, including reading, composing, speaking, and listening. Whether one aims for academic improvement, migration functions, or professional development, obtaining this certificate can substantially enhance one's credentials.

Levels of the Goethe Certificate
The Goethe Certificate is classified into various levels, representing various requirements of language efficiency as explained by the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R). The levels are:
A1 (Beginner): Basic understanding of everyday expressions and easy phrases.
A2 (Elementary): Ability to interact in easy jobs and regular situations.
B1 (Intermediate): Capability to manage most scenarios that might occur while travelling in a German-speaking location.
B2 (Upper Intermediate): Proficiency in comprehending the main points of complex texts and connecting with native speakers with a degree of fluency.
C1 (Advanced): Fluent usage of the language in social, scholastic, and expert contexts.
C2 (Proficient): Mastery of the language with an ability to comprehend practically everything heard or read.
Structure of the Examination
Each level of the Goethe Certificate assessment consists of four parts:
Listening Comprehension: Candidates listen to taped discussions, speeches, or discussions and address concerns based on what they have heard.
Checking out Comprehension: This area evaluates the capability to read and comprehend different kinds of texts, from advertisements to short stories.
Writing: Candidates are needed to compose texts in German, demonstrating their grasp of language structure, vocabulary, and composing conventions.
Speaking: In this element, prospects take part in verbal communication, usually through structured discussions with inspectors or partner candidates.
The structure makes sure a holistic assessment of all language skills, offering a clear image of the candidate's efficiency level.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s).
What is the Goethe Certificate?
The Goethe Certificate is a credential granted by the Goethe-Institut to people who have shown efficiency in the German language.
How is the Goethe Certificate different from other language accreditations?
The Goethe Certificate is specifically focused on the German language and is acknowledged worldwide. Other language accreditations, such as IELTS or TOEFL, assess efficiency in English.
For how long is the Goethe Certificate legitimate?
The Goethe Certificate does not end and stands forever. However, people are motivated to preserve and improve their language abilities over time.
Can I take the Goethe Certificate online?
The Goethe-Institut provides both in-person and online evaluation formats, permitting prospects flexibility in how they pick to take the test.
